Transaction 4fa658c30f574f88aeed38ad6f055c54e8d4838478fcf93b4848772cc87cfe33
1 Input
1 Output
-
4fa658c30f574f88aeed38ad6f055c54e8d4838478fcf93b4848772cc87cfe33:0
- value
- 594984
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2284e540f121aa54574547e3507289dcf42edc6c OP_EQUAL
- address
- 34qY6ort5Ee6p2QvN8PVWet9w6L37fseep